Side A - Honky-Tonk Man
Side B - I'm Ready, If You're Willing.
Horton and Franks were pushing for Honky Tonk Man to be the lead-off single but strangely Don Law didn't believe in the song, and it was only after the intervention of Jim Denny that Law relented and issued it with I'm Ready If You're Willing on the flip side. Live shows were arranged to push the single with the band featuring Franks on bass and a teenager from Minden, Louisiana, Tommy Tomlinson on guitar.
The single was reviewed in the March 10th issue of Billboard, who said of Honky Tonk Man, "The wine women and song attractions exert a powerful hold on the singer, he admits. The funky sound and pounding beat in the backing suggest the kind of atmosphere he describes. A very good jukebox record." Of the b-side it read "Horton sings out this cheerful material with amiable personality. This ever more popular stylist ought to expand his circle of fans with this one." Indeed he did, and by May the record had climbed to the number 9 spot in the C&W Jockey chart, as well as number 14 in the Best Seller chart.
It was project wrap and shellac day. I shellacked some cork grips for a roommate's bike, and added a couple layers to the Long Haul Trucker. Then I used some white Silva cork bar tape to make grips on the Rudge Sports, then twined it, and applied five layers of shellac. I used Bullseye pre-mixed amber shellac for the job.
